, Lisa turned 65 and is now eligible for Medicare. She already receives Social Security benefits.
How does she enroll in Original Medicare? - ANS Her enrollment in Medicare Parts A and
B is generally automatic if she meets all eligibility requirements.
Which statement is true about a member of a Medicare Advantage (MA) Plan who wants to
enroll in a Medicare Supplement Insurance Plan? - ANS When a consumer enrolls in a
Medicare Supplement Insurance Plan, they are not automatically disenrolled from their MA
Plan.
Being 65 or older, being under 65 years of age with certain disabilities for more than 24 months,
and being any age with ESRD or ALS are each eligibility requirements for which program? -
ANS Original Medicare
Which of the following defines a Medicare Advantage (MA) Plan? (Select 2) - ANS 1. MA
Plans must provide benefits equivalent to Original Medicare, and most plans also offer
additional benefits.
2. MA Plans provide Medicare hospital and medical insurance and often include Medicare
prescription drug coverage.
Which of the following is NOT an eligibility requirement for enrollment in a Medicare Advantage
Plan? - ANS Does not have any pre-existing conditions such as diabetes or End Stage
Renal Disease (ESRD)
Which of the following statements is correct about HMO MA Plans? - ANS Members must
receive covered services from contracted network providers with limited exceptions.
